VIENNA SPRINGS HEALTH CAMPUS

2510 VIENNA PKWY, DAYTON, OH 45459
Score: 83 / 100

With a score of 83/100 and a B grade, Vienna Springs Health Campus is a well-regarded option in Dayton, Ohio. The facility performs above average in most CMS categories, placing it in the 82th percentile statewide.

Staffing at Vienna Springs Health Campus is near the national average, with 3.85 total nursing hours per resident per day (national average: 3.8 hours).

Recent inspections identified 6 deficiencies at Vienna Springs Health Campus.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

How This Grade Was Calculated

This facility's grade of B is based on a score of 83 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:

  • Overall CMS Rating: 5★ → 40 pts (max 40)
  • Health Inspection Rating: 4★ → 20 pts (max 25)
  • Staffing Rating: 2★ → 8 pts (max 20)
  • Quality Measures Rating: 5★ → 15 pts (max 15)

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
